California leads way in inaugural WHL U.S. Prospects Draft
March 26th, 2020The Western Hockey League (WHL) completed the 2020 WHL U.S. Prospects Draft on Wednesday. WHL member clubs selected 44 2005-born players throughout the two-round draft. Monterey Park native Terramani tabbed EHL Rookie of the Year after 55-point campaign with 87s
March 9th, 2020New Jersey 87s forward and Monterey Park native Dante Terramani has been named the Eastern Hockey League’s Rookie of the Year after the St. John Bosco, Ontario Jr. Reign and Los Angeles Jr. Kings graduate posted 25 goals and 55 points in 44 games this season.
